SLI for prepar3d

TeiscoDelRay

Life Time CM
I noticed prepar3d is using only one of my graphic cards and there is no profile for it in Nvidia panel so tried setting it to alternate frame rendering 2 and it seems to work with both cards being used, but not sure if it helps much. What are other SLI users doing for this?
 
Yes FSX has a Nvidia profile and uses SLI effectively. I just tested both at a large airport and in windowed mode so I could see Afterburner graph for each video card and gpu usage is higher in FSX than Prepar3d which is good for FSX but means Prepar3d has to rely more on your cpu.

I don't think it is because of 32 bit as many 32 bit games are set up with SLI profiles.

I did find out you can't run FSX and Prepar3d at the same time though.
